Woods Hole Sea Grant director and WHOI marine chemist Matt Charette pulls a CTD onto the fantail of research vessel Tioga during a summer field trip for members of the WHOI 1930 Society. This year’s program, Think Beyond the Meal: How Aquaculture on Cape Cod Benefits Our Economy and Water Quality, was a collaboration between Woods Hole Sea Grant scientists and the owners of Cottage City Oysters. The event highlighted the benefits of aquaculture innovations and the research underlying them. (Photo by Kelly Westerhouse,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ution)
